Why are philanthropists or donors important for a business's strategies?
-
Financial support: Philanthropists and donors can provide financial support to businesses, whether through grants, donations, or sponsorships. This financial support can help businesses fund new projects, expand their operations, or invest in research and development.
-
Community engagement: Philanthropists and donors can help businesses build strong relationships with the community by supporting local causes and organizations. This community engagement can lead to increased brand recognition and loyalty among customers and stakeholders.
-
Social responsibility: Many businesses are now prioritizing social responsibility as part of their core values. Philanthropy and charitable giving can help businesses demonstrate their commitment to social responsibility and make a positive impact on the world.
-
Strategic partnerships: Philanthropists and donors can also provide strategic partnerships for businesses, whether through mentorship programs or collaborative initiatives. These partnerships can help businesses expand their network and gain valuable insights and advice from experienced professionals.
How can businesses leverage philanthropists or donors for success?
-
Identify shared values: When seeking philanthropic partnerships, it's important for businesses to identify shared values with potential donors or philanthropists. This can help create a more meaningful and effective partnership.
-
Develop a clear strategy: Businesses should have a clear strategy in place for how they will leverage philanthropic partnerships. This can include identifying specific goals, outlining a budget, and establishing a timeline for the partnership.
-
Engage donors or philanthropists: Businesses should actively engage with their philanthropic partners to maintain a strong relationship. This can include regular communication, updates on progress, and opportunities for feedback and input.
-
Measure impact: Businesses should measure the impact of their philanthropic partnerships to ensure they are achieving their goals and making a positive impact. This can include tracking financial contributions, assessing community engagement, and monitoring progress towards specific objectives.
